According to data from Brazil Steel Institute (Instituto Aço Brasil, IABr), in February, Brazil’s crude steel production reached about 2.78 million tons, increasing by 13.1% from the same month a year ago.
Meanwhile, compared February 2024 to the same month in 2023, the rolled steel production went up by 3.8% to 1.83 million tons. The production of flat products increased by 4.5% to 1.04 million tons. The output of long products increased by 2.9% to about 788,000 tons. The domestic steel sales increased by 7.3% to 1.6 million tons.
During the same period, steel exports rose by 26.1% year on year to about 700,000 tons, while imports grew by 37.2% from the corresponding period a year ago to 446,000 tons.
